Understanding the CPF Retirement System

Singapore’s Central Provident Fund is a mandatory savings scheme designed to help citizens and permanent residents build financial security throughout their lives. CPF contributions are made monthly by both employees and employers, allowing retirement savings to accumulate steadily over time.

CPF balances are distributed across three primary accounts: the Ordinary Account (OA), the Special Account (SA), and the MediSave Account (MA). Each account serves a specific financial purpose within the CPF system.

The Ordinary Account is commonly used for housing purchases, investments, and education expenses. The Special Account focuses on retirement savings and typically earns higher interest rates. The MediSave Account helps cover healthcare expenses and medical insurance.

When CPF members reach retirement age, funds from the Ordinary and Special Accounts are transferred into the Retirement Account (RA). The RA becomes the primary source of retirement income through CPF LIFE payouts.

What Is the CPF Enhanced Retirement Sum (ERS)?

The Enhanced Retirement Sum represents the maximum level of CPF savings that members can set aside in their Retirement Account to receive higher CPF LIFE payouts. While the Basic Retirement Sum provides a baseline level of retirement income and the Full Retirement Sum provides higher payouts, the Enhanced Retirement Sum allows CPF members to significantly increase their retirement income.

CPF members who choose to top up their Retirement Account to the Enhanced Retirement Sum level benefit from higher CPF LIFE monthly payouts throughout retirement. This option is particularly attractive for individuals who want a higher level of financial security during their retirement years.

Because the ERS level is periodically adjusted based on economic conditions and inflation, CPF members should regularly review CPF updates to understand the current retirement sum limits.

The Role of CPF LIFE in ERS Payouts

CPF LIFE converts Retirement Account savings into lifelong monthly payouts. When CPF members set aside the Enhanced Retirement Sum, CPF LIFE generates higher monthly payouts compared to the Basic or Full Retirement Sum levels.

This system ensures that retirees receive stable income for the rest of their lives, providing financial security even if they live longer than expected.

CPF LIFE payouts typically begin at age 65, although CPF members may delay payouts until age 70. Delaying payouts allows CPF balances to earn additional interest, which increases the eventual monthly payout.

Factors That Influence ERS Monthly Payouts

Several factors influence the monthly retirement income generated from the Enhanced Retirement Sum. The most important factor is the amount saved in the Retirement Account. Larger balances generally produce higher monthly payouts.

CPF LIFE plan selection also affects retirement income because different plans provide different payout structures.

Payout start age also influences retirement income. Individuals who delay payouts until age 70 may receive higher monthly payouts because CPF balances continue earning interest during the delay period.

What is CPF LIFE in Singapore?

CPF LIFE stands for Lifelong Income For the Elderly. It is Singapore’s national annuity scheme designed to provide lifelong monthly payouts to CPF members starting from retirement age. The scheme ensures retirees receive a steady stream of income for as long as they live.

When do CPF LIFE payouts start?

CPF LIFE payouts usually begin at age 65. However, CPF members can choose to delay payouts up to age 70. Delaying payouts allows CPF savings to continue earning interest, which can result in higher monthly payouts later.

How are CPF LIFE monthly payouts calculated?

CPF LIFE payouts are calculated based on several factors including your Retirement Account balance, the CPF LIFE plan selected, the payout start age, and CPF interest earned before retirement. These variables determine the estimated monthly income you may receive.

What are the CPF LIFE plan options?

CPF LIFE offers three main plans: the Standard Plan, Basic Plan, and Escalating Plan. The Standard Plan provides higher monthly payouts, the Basic Plan provides slightly lower payouts with more savings preserved, and the Escalating Plan starts with lower payouts but increases payouts each year.

Can CPF LIFE payouts last for life?

Yes. CPF LIFE is specifically designed to provide lifelong monthly payouts. Even if your CPF savings are fully used, payouts will continue for as long as you live under the CPF LIFE scheme.
